Regular Member Bernstein Medical Posted July 1, 2015 Regular Member Share Posted July 1, 2015 Bernstein Medical - Center for Hair Restoration Patient EVI is a Norwood Class 6 with medium fine, brown hair and a donor density of 2.5. The patient wore a hairpiece until his hair transplant. The plan for the first session was to connect his persistent forelock to the sides and add coverage to the top of his scalp. We used 2,044 follicular unit grafts. A second hair transplant session will be used to add density in the crown. Click the thumbnails below for a larger view. Before / After: Left: Before Hair Transplant Right: After Hair Transplant Top View of Hair Restoration: View showing forward weighting of first session. Note how the forelock has been integrated into the side hair completing the patient’s frontal presentation.
